The psychology of luck understanding the mindset of gamblers

The Nature of Luck in Gambling

Luck plays a crucial role in gambling, often influencing players’ decisions and outcomes in unpredictable ways. Many gamblers believe in luck as an external force that can be harnessed, leading them to make decisions based on superstitions or rituals. For example, some might wear a specific piece of clothing or follow a particular routine before placing bets, hoping these actions will invite fortune. Research has shown that individuals often attribute their wins to skill and their losses to bad luck. This cognitive bias, known as the ‘illusion of control,’ allows gamblers to maintain their self-esteem and justify their betting habits. By believing that they can influence outcomes through their actions, players may continue to gamble despite negative results. This mindset can lead to an ongoing cycle of betting, where the excitement of potential wins outweighs the reality of losses.

The concept of luck is not just limited to individual perception; it is also deeply ingrained in gambling culture. Many casinos and gaming establishments reinforce the notion of luck through themes, decor, and marketing strategies. From colorful slot machines to enticing promotional events, these elements create an environment where players feel fortunate simply by being present. This cultural framing contributes to the overarching psychological allure of gambling, making it more appealing and engaging for players.

The Role of Cognitive Biases

Cognitive biases significantly shape the gambling experience by affecting how players interpret their outcomes and make decisions. One of the most prominent biases is known as the ‘gambler’s fallacy,’ where players believe that past events influence future outcomes in random games. For instance, if a roulette wheel has landed on red multiple times, a player might irrationally assume that black is ‘due’ to appear next. This flawed reasoning can lead to risky bets and a greater chance of financial loss.

Another common cognitive bias is the ‘confirmation bias,’ where gamblers selectively focus on information that supports their beliefs while ignoring evidence to the contrary. For example, a player may remember their winning streaks while conveniently forgetting the substantial losses they incurred during the same period. This selective memory can create a distorted view of one’s betting success, encouraging continued play and further financial investment.

The impact of cognitive biases extends beyond individual decisions; they can create a collective mindset among gambling communities. Online forums and social media can amplify these biases by spreading misinformation and anecdotal success stories, leading others to adopt similar beliefs. As a result, the psychological framework within which gamblers operate becomes increasingly skewed, making it essential for individuals to develop critical thinking skills to navigate the gambling landscape more responsibly.

The Emotional Rollercoaster of Gambling

The emotional highs and lows associated with gambling are intrinsic to the experience. The thrill of winning can evoke feelings of euphoria, while losses often lead to frustration or despair. This emotional rollercoaster is heightened by the intermittent reinforcement schedule typical of gambling, where rewards are not constant but sporadic. This unpredictability can lead to a stronger emotional attachment to the activity, similar to the psychological response seen in addiction.

An important aspect of this emotional connection is the concept of near-misses, where a player comes close to winning but ultimately loses. Near-misses can trigger feelings of hope and motivate players to continue gambling, despite the odds being stacked against them. For instance, in slot machines, players might experience a sense of victory when they align two symbols but fail to hit the third, spurring them to gamble more in hopes of achieving that elusive full win.

Understanding the emotional dynamics of gambling is crucial for promoting responsible gambling practices. By recognizing the peaks and valleys of their emotional states, players can better manage their responses to winning and losing. Developing awareness of these emotions can help individuals make more rational decisions about their betting behavior, reducing the risk of falling into problematic gambling patterns.

Social Influences on Gambling Behavior

The social environment significantly impacts a gambler’s behavior, with peer influence often driving decisions to engage in gambling activities. Social groups can create a shared belief in luck, leading members to endorse risky behavior and normalize excessive gambling. This social reinforcement can create a dangerous cycle, where individuals feel pressure to conform to the group’s betting habits, often disregarding personal limits or financial constraints.

In addition to peer pressure, cultural attitudes toward gambling can shape individual mindsets. In some societies, gambling is seen as a popular form of entertainment, whereas, in others, it may carry a stigma. The way gambling is portrayed in media and popular culture also plays a role, with glamorous depictions often overshadowing the potential for negative outcomes. Understanding these social influences is essential for developing programs that promote responsible gambling and help individuals navigate the challenges posed by group dynamics.

Moreover, support networks such as family and friends can either bolster healthy gambling habits or contribute to problematic behaviors. Open conversations about gambling within these circles can promote transparency, enabling individuals to express their concerns and experiences. This support can be vital in fostering a healthy gambling mindset, where players remain aware of their motivations and maintain control over their actions.

Promoting Responsible Gambling

Given the psychological intricacies of luck and gambling, promoting responsible gambling is imperative for 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ience. Awareness of cognitive biases, emotional triggers, and social influences can empower individuals to make informed decisions about their gambling habits. Education on the risks associated with gambling and resources for self-regulation can help mitigate the potential for addiction and financial distress.

Effective strategies for promoting responsible gambling often include setting limits on time and money spent, as well as developing a personal gambling plan. By establishing clear boundaries, individuals can engage in gambling activities more mindfully, reducing the likelihood of impulsive decisions driven by emotion or social pressure. Furthermore, mental health resources and counseling can provide additional support for those struggling with gambling-related issues.

Websites and organizations dedicated to responsible gambling play a critical role in offering information and resources to help individuals recognize when their gambling behavior may be becoming problematic. These platforms can provide tools for self-assessment, guides for setting limits, and avenues for seeking help. By fostering a culture of responsibility within the gambling community, we can create an environment where luck is viewed with a healthy perspective, and players are encouraged to enjoy the experience without jeopardizing their well-being.
